Nike LeBron 21 “Cool Grey” First Revealed

The Nike LeBron 21 is set to make waves this April with the release of its upcoming “Cool Grey” colorway. This iteration of LeBron James’ signature shoe blends style with performance for a premium look both on and off the court. Featuring a sleek gray color scheme, the LeBron 21 exudes understated elegance while delivering top-notch performance. The LeBron 21 delivers superior comfort and support with its innovative design and cutting-edge technology. Lightweight construction and responsive cushioning ensure maximum performance during intense gaming sessions.

The “Cool Grey” colorway adds a touch of sophistication to the LeBron 21’s bold design, making it a versatile option for every occasion. Whether you’re on the court or in the streets, these sneakers are sure to turn heads and elevate your game. As the release of the LeBron 21 “Cool Grey” becomes increasingly anticipated, sneakerheads and LeBron fans alike are eagerly awaiting the chance to get their hands on this coveted pair. With its stylish design and performance-driven features, the LeBron 21 continues to solidify its status as a must-have silhouette in the sneaker world.

“Cool Gray” Nike LeBron 21

The sneakers feature a gray rubber sole and matching midsole. Featuring a Gray upper, Silver accents appear on the Nike Swoosh and near the laces. LeBron’s signature logo is featured on both tongues and a wavy rope design on the gray heel. Overall, this shoe is designed for performance on the basketball court and features a clean all-grey look.

Sneaker Bar Detroit reports that the Nike LeBron 21 “Cool Grey” will be released on April 1st. Additionally, the shoe will retail for $200 at launch.
